SEANERGY HOTEL
Visitors frequently praise the hotel's excellent location directly on the beach and the consistently kind, courteous, and professional service from the staff, with many describing their rooms as new, luxurious, clean, and tidy. However, a common complaint is the small elevator, which can be challenging, especially with strollers, and some guests have noted a drop in quality or issues with cleaning in certain areas.

I've stayed at this hotel five times for Shabbat in the last two years, and until now, I've recommended it to countless people. Many friends came because of me, as this hotel initially had something rare: a truly warm, boutique atmosphere, generous meals, and a real attention to detail. But this time, there's clearly been a significant drop in quality. We had booked three rooms for Shabbat. I arrived at 3:30 PM and we weren't given the keys until 5:20 PM, even though Shabbat ended at 7:00 PM. This is unacceptable in a hotel accustomed to hosting Shabbat guests. When you arrive early to make arrangements before Shabbat, receiving the rooms so late puts guests under stress. In one of the rooms, there were three of us adults. We were promised a proper extra mattress, but in the end, I slept on a sofa bed. Regarding the food, I prefer to be honest; this is where the hotel has really fallen short. The caterer Réouven was present, but I won't criticize them personally as I don't know what instructions or budgets they were given. However, the food on the plate was nowhere near the standard of previous stays. Friday evening's dishes were bland, the portions were small, and there was little choice. Luckily, the French-speaking receptionist was kind enough to bring us fruit for dessert. Shabbat lunch: very little variety, practically nothing for children, and a lack of the little details that used to make all the difference. There's a real focus on cost-cutting in the food, and in the hotel industry, that's immediately apparent. I know this sector very well, and what makes a hotel's reputation isn't just about beautiful rooms or decor. It's the details: the quality of the welcome, the abundance, the overall customer experience. The beds remain comfortable, the hotel still has potential. As for the service, the waiters seemed primarily focused on clearing tables quickly rather than offering a genuine customer experience. It's truly a shame, because this hotel had a very promising start and could have become a benchmark. Now, you can feel it's losing what made it so strong. I sincerely hope the owners react before its reputation takes a real hit. Mr. Dray
